Output eebc96601a4cdacdc48f439d81588dc0cd6db9c172746ef9ebfbf541a3cf6ef8:1

value
1081432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f859dab04b3b9b225f68eb93000055da3e5329 OP_EQUAL
address
3L1eae33pt3r4cJ3tMePdBQGDR1VvyXab4
transaction
eebc96601a4cdacdc48f439d81588dc0cd6db9c172746ef9ebfbf541a3cf6ef8
confirmations
286544
spent
true